Factors Affecting Cost
- Type of Damage: The severity and nature of the plumbing issue.
- Pipe Material: Copper, PVC, and PEX pipes vary in cost.
- Labor Rates: Local labor costs in Easton, PA.
- Accessibility: Ease of access to damaged pipes.
- Permits: Any required permits for extensive work.
- Emergency Services: Additional costs for urgent repairs.
Common Tasks and Costs
Task | Average Cost (Easton, PA) |
---|---|
Fixing a minor leak | $150 - $350 |
Replacing a section of pipe | $300 - $700 |
Full pipe replacement | $1,500 - $4,000 |
Installing new fixtures | $200 - $600 per fixture |
Water heater replacement | $800 - $2,500 |
Sewer line repair | $1,000 - $3,000 |
Drain cleaning | $100 - $300 |
Toilet replacement | $200 - $500 |
Faucet repair | $100 - $300 |
Sump pump installation | $500 - $1,200 |
